Ellen DeGeneres and Portia de Rossi may be planning a return to the U.S. after spending the last few years living in the British countryside, according to new reports. The well-known Hollywood couple moved to the Cotswolds, a rural area in England, after President Donald Trump won the 2024 election. At the time, they sold off their real estate holdings in California and said they were ready for a fresh start overseas.

Now, sources close to the couple say they’re planning a visit to California for the holidays — and possibly a longer stay. While some believe it’s just to escape the cold U.K. winter, others suggest the real reason may have more to do with work and old friendships than the weather.

Reports say Portia de Rossi is eager to return to acting, something that’s harder to do while living far from Hollywood. With no U.S. home of their own anymore, the pair will have to either rent or buy again if they decide to stay long-term. Their return would mark a big change after previously saying they had no plans to come back while Trump was president.

One source told The Daily Mail, “Ellen was adamant that she and Portia were going to stay in the U.K. while Trump was in the White House, but evidently she’s changed her mind somewhat.” The source added that DeGeneres has been telling friends they miss their old life, and that they’ll be “here for the holidays and longer by the sound of it.”

DeGeneres has previously been open about why they left. She once told friends that the political atmosphere in the U.S. made her uncomfortable. At the time, she said she wanted to live somewhere more peaceful. After moving, the couple upgraded from their first home in Oxfordshire to a larger estate with room for de Rossi’s horses.

“When we decided to live here full-time, we knew that Portia couldn’t live without her horses,” DeGeneres said in a past interview. “We needed a home that had a horse facility and pastures for them.”

Despite their earlier confidence in life abroad, things may be changing. A source close to DeGeneres said that while their return may only be temporary, it’s happening “sooner rather than later.” The source also said the couple is missing their friends and the California sunshine.

Some observers have noted that the couple’s decision to move back — even part-time — could raise eyebrows, especially after they made it clear they were leaving due to the political shift in America. With President Trump still in office and Vice President J.D. Vance working alongside him, it’s unclear what may have softened DeGeneres’ stance.

While their future plans remain uncertain, what is clear is that the pull of familiar faces, warm weather, and career opportunities may be stronger than expected. Whether it’s just for the holidays or something more permanent, DeGeneres and de Rossi appear to be making their way back — at least for now.
